Released globally by THQ and developed by legendary studio Yuke's in late 2003, the game captured the lightning-in-a-bottle energy of the WWE’s Ruthless Aggression era. However, while North American and European fans remember it as a standard PlayStation 2 classic, the game's footprint in South Korea represents a unique cultural milestone. During the early 2000s console boom in East Asia, the Korean localized release of "Here Comes the Pain" served as a primary gateway for a generation of South Korean gamers and wrestling fans alike. The South Korean Console Boom and WWE Localization

While officially known as Exciting Pro Wrestling 5 in Japan, the Korean release maintained the global SmackDown! Here Comes the Pain branding and remains a staple for retro gamers in the region.
